Maid Found Dead at Residence in Hawal Srinagar

Srinagar, Jan 30: A woman working as a domestic help was found dead at a residence in Mehboob Colony, Hawal area of Srinagar on Friday.

Officials told news agency Kashmir News Corner (KNC) that the deceased, identified as Rinku Orao (47), wife of Jagannath Orao and a resident of West Bengal, had been working at the house as a maid.

Police team rushed to the spot and recovered the body. The cause of death is yet to be ascertained.

Cognizance of the incident has been taken and further investigation is underway. KNC)

*Anantnag Police Arrests Drug Peddler; Heroin-like Substance Recovered*   Anantnag, 30 January 2026 Anantnag Police achieved a significant success against drug trafficking during a naka checking operation at Achabal Chowk.  During the naka checking, a person identified as Arif Ramzan Mir, S/O Mohd Ramzan Mir, R/O Shangus, who was coming from Shelipora in a vehicle bearing registration number JK03C-4157, was intercepted by the police party. Upon search, 16 grams of heroin-like substance was recovered from his possession. Accordingly, a case has been registered under relevant sections of law at the  police station. Achabal, and investigation has been set into motion. Further probe is underway to ascertain the source and forward/backward linkages of the contraband.  Anantnag Police reiterates its commitment to curb the menace of drug abuse and urges the general public to cooperate and share information related to drug trafficking.
